en-us Cleaning and maintenance Setting Automatic mode Delay shut off function Brightness Automatic light off Disconnecting Cooktop - Hood Sync Description Select the fan level for the hood to start when the cooktop is switched on. Keeps the fan running for a certain amount of time after the cooktop has been switched off. Select the brightness level with which the lamp in the hood lights up when the cooktop is switched on. Select whether you want the lamp in the hood to be switched off when the cooktop is switched off. Disconnect the direct connection between the hood and the cooktop. Cleaning and maintenance 9 Cleaning and maintenance Cleaning and maintenance To keep your appliance working efficiently for a long time, it is important to clean and maintain it carefully. 9.1 Cleaning agents You can purchase suitable cleaners and glass scrapers from Customer Support or in our online shop www.thermador.com/us/accessories. Recommended cleaning agents ¡ Glass ceramic cooktop cleaner ¡ BonAmi®1 ¡ Soft Scrub®1 (without bleach) ¡ White vinegar Unsuitable cleaning agents ¡ Glass cleaners which contain ammonia or chlorine bleach. These cleaners may damage or permanently stain the cooktop. ¡ Caustic cleaners such as Easy Off®1. These cleaners may stain the cooktop surface. ¡ Abrasive cleaners. ¡ Metal scouring pads and scrub sponges such as Scotch Brite®1. These cleaners may scratch the cooktop surface and/or leave metal marks. ¡ Soap-filled scouring pads such as SOS®1. These cleaners may scratch the cooktop surface. ¡ Powdery cleaners containing chlorine bleach. These cleaners may permanently stain the cooktop surface. ¡ Flammable cleaners such as lighter fluid or WD-40. 9.2 Cleaning the glass ceramic cooktop WARNING Clean Cooktop With Caution. ▶ If a wet sponge or cloth is used to wipe spills on a hot cooking area, be careful to avoid steam burn. ▶ Some cleaners can produce noxious fumes if applied to a hot surface. ▶ Do not clean the appliance while it is still hot. CAUTION Do not use any kind of cleaner on the glass while the surface is hot; use only the glass scraper. The resulting fumes can be hazardous to your health. Heating the cleaner can chemically attack and damage the surface. Requirements ¡ The cooktop has cooled off. ¡ Exception: Remove dry sugar, sugar syrup, milk and tomato products immediately. → "Cleaning recommendations", Page 32 1. Wipe off spatters with a clean, damp sponge or a paper towel. 2. Rinse and dry. 3. If a smudge remains use white vinegar. 4. Rinse and dry again. 5. Apply a small amount of cooktop cleaner with a clean paper towel or cloth and let it dry. 6. Buff the surface with a clean paper towel or cloth. 9.3 Cleaning the cooktop frame Notes ¡ Wipe the cooktop frame with the grain. ¡ For moderate to heavy soil, use BonAmi®1 or Soft Scrub®1 (no bleach). 1. Wipe using a damp sponge or cloth. 2. Rinse and dry. 9.4 Cleaning recommendations Follow these cleaning instructions for removing common soiling. WARNING The blade of the glass scraper is extremely sharp. You can cut yourself. ▶ Replace the blade immediately, when you see any im- perfections. ▶ Follow the manufacturer's instructions. NOTICE: Diamond rings may scratch the ceramic cooktop surface. ▶ Take off any rings before you clean the ceramic cooktop surface. 1 These marks are registered trademarks of their respective owners.
